What is the difference between Vacation Rental Management vs Property Management?

AspectVacation Rental ManagementProperty Management
CredentialsExperience in hospitality, rental lawsReal estate licensing, landlord laws
Work EnvironmentShort-term rentals, customer service focusLong-term rentals, maintenance focus
Employer & IndustryVacation rental platforms, hospitality companiesReal estate firms, property owners

Vacation Rental Management primarily focuses on short-term rental properties, guest services, and hospitality, while Property Management handles long-term leases, maintenance, and landlord relations. Both roles require knowledge of rental laws but differ in their daily operations and customer interactions.

What is vacation rental management?

Vacation rental management involves overseeing short-term rental properties, such as homes or apartments, that are leased to guests for vacations or temporary stays. Managers handle tasks like marketing the property, communicating with guests, coordinating cleaning and maintenance, setting pricing, and ensuring compliance with local regulations. Many property owners hire vacation rental managers or companies to maximize their rental income and provide a seamless experience for guests. Effective management can lead to higher occupancy rates, positive reviews, and increased profitability.

What are some common challenges faced in vacation rental management, and how can they be addressed?

One of the most common challenges in vacation rental management is balancing guest satisfaction with property maintenance and owner expectations. Managers often need to coordinate cleaning, repairs, and guest check-ins on tight schedules, especially during peak seasons. Effective communication, use of property management software, and building strong relationships with local vendors can help address these challenges. Additionally, handling last-minute booking changes and ensuring compliance with local regulations require strong organizational skills and adaptability.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a vacation rental manager?

To thrive as a Vacation Rental Manager, you need strong organizational skills, property management experience, and a solid understanding of hospitality practices, often backed by a relevant degree or professional certification. Familiarity with property management systems (PMS), online booking platforms like Airbnb or VRBO, and digital marketing tools is typically required. Exceptional customer service,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ication are crucial soft skills for building guest satisfaction and quickly resolving issues. These skills are essential for maximizing occupancy, maintaining property standards, and ensuring repeat business in a competitive market.
